(€ million) 2019 Automotive (excluding AVTOVAZ) AVTOVAZ Intra-Automotive Transactions TOTAL AUTOMOTIVE Cash flows (excluding dividends from listed companies) before interest and tax 4,739 240 (1) 4,978 Changes in working capital before tax 1,829 15 - 1,844 Interest received by the Automotive segments 73 5 - 78 Interest paid by the Automotive segments (301) (87) 1 (387) Current taxes (paid)/received (367) (11) - (378) Acquisitions of property, plant and equipment, and intangible assets net of disposals (4,846) (135) 1 (4,980) Capitalized leased vehicles and batteries (1,002) - - (1,002) Operational free cash flow of the Automotive segments* 125 27 1 153 The definition of Operational free cash flow is unchanged from 2019 and does not incorporate normative changes that occurred in 2020. * ROCE ROCE (return on capital employed) is an indicator that measures the profitability of capital invested. It is reported for the Automotive segments. The shares of entities in the Sales Financing segment, the Mobility Services segment, Nissan and Daimler are not included in the definition of capital employed by the Automotive segments. (€ million) December 31, 2020 December 31, 2019 Operating margin (1,311) 1,444 Normative tax rate 28% 28% Operating margin after tax (A)* (944) 1,040 Property, plant and equipment, intangible assets and goodwill 23,001 23,441 Investments in associates and joint ventures excluding Nissan 365 468 Non-current financial assets – equity investments excluding RCI Banque SA, Renault MAI and Daimler 43 64 Working capital (12,454) (14,182) Capital employed (B) 10,955 9,791 Return on capital employed (ROCE = A/B) (8.6)% 10.6% The approach used to determine ROCE includes a theoretical tax effect based on a normative tax rate of 28%. *
